CMPD: 2 homes sprayed with bullets during shootout in east Charlotte

CHARLOTTE, N.C. — The Charlotte-Mecklenburg Police Department is investigating after two houses were sprayed with bullets during a shootout in east Charlotte.

CMPD said two groups of people in two different cars were shooting at each other and hit two houses early Wednesday morning.

The shootout happened just after 1 a.m. in a neighborhood off Bradstreet Commons Way and Deluca Drive.

Channel 9 learned the houses that were hit were not the targets and no one was hurt.

No arrests have been made and it is unclear what led to the shooting.
